3D Animation is a key part of modern computer graphics.It is the process of creating and making three-dimensional objects, known as 3D models, move within a virtual environment. These animations can be realistic or stylized, depending on the project’s needs.Over the years, technological progress has made 3D Animation Studio Malaysia widely used in many areas.These include film, video games, architecture, advertising, as well as industrial, medical, scientific, and educational fields.In the film industry, special effects and virtual characters working with real actors have become standard. Companies like Pixar have transformed family entertainment with fully computer-generated films. In gaming, 3D Animation Production creates engaging and immersive experiences by producing realistic environments and characters. In fields like architecture and product design, animated videos help present projects in detail, offering a clear and realistic view.
Rendering is a key final stage in the 3D animation production process. It combines all the earlier work, such as modeling, rigging, animation, shading, texturing, visual effects, and lighting, into 2D images or frames that then proceed to post-production.3D Rendering and Animation is a technically demanding process, closely linked to 3D lighting and visual effects, and is essential in various industries, including animation, architecture, and product development.

3D Printing Services Malaysia can exploit a range of materials like as thermoplastics like acrylonitrile butadiene styrene (ABS), metals in powder form, resins, and ceramics, depending on the intended use.
One of the most popular materials for 3D printing is PLA (polylactic acid). Moreover, it is perfect for quick prototyping, biodegradable, and simple to print.
